    Hi Pauleece,

    Looks like there is dust in the heat sink causing the CPU overheating. This happens to all laptops used in dusty environments.

    A quick fix would be to blow into the air vents when the laptop is turned off. This will reverse the flow of dust and dislodge. You can also use compressed air to blow off the dust.

    But if its in bad shape, you will need to disassemble the laptop and dust correctly. An ASP can do for you for a small fee.
